iPad Original Apple Case and Wireless Keyboard

I was finally able to get an original Apple case for my iPad a few days ago and I’m loving it. The case is so light and the iPad fits perfectly into it. You can also use the stand to prop it up for a better and easier typing experience. The stand can also be used for consuming media via landscape and portrait mode. I tried working on my eBook this afternoon and the iPad and for fast typing nothing beats the Apple aluminum wireless keyboard so I just connected it to the iPad via Bluetooth and spent most of the afternoon on Pages.
